"Star Ocean: The Second Story" is a manga adaptation of the popular role-playing video game of the same name, originally developed by tri-Ace and published by Enix. The story is set in a science-fiction universe where advanced technology and interstellar travel coexist with medieval fantasy worlds. The narrative primarily revolves around two protagonists, Claude C. Kenny and Rena Lanford, whose paths intertwine to shape the fate of multiple planets.
Claude, the son of a renowned Earth Federation officer, accidentally activates a mysterious device on his father’s spaceship, transporting him to the underdeveloped planet Expel. There, he encounters Rena, a young woman with mysterious healing abilities and a hidden past. Together, they embark on a journey to uncover the truth behind a series of catastrophic events threatening Expel and beyond. Their quest leads them to investigate the Sorcery Globe, a massive energy sphere that has appeared on the planet, causing widespread destruction and altering the natural order.
As the story progresses, Claude and Rena are joined by a diverse group of companions, each with their own motivations and backstories. These include Ashton Anchors, a swordsman cursed with twin dragons attached to his back; Celine Jules, a skilled sorceress with a sharp wit; and Dias Flac, a brooding swordsman with a tragic past. The group’s journey takes them across Expel and eventually to other planets, revealing a larger conspiracy involving the Ten Wise Men, a group of powerful beings created by an ancient civilization. The Ten Wise Men seek to eradicate all life in the galaxy, believing it to be flawed and unworthy of existence.
